Output 33a67726958c1596f075c644f61fa9bd056897533516b69b68a1bc7013c74647:7

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dddc5a994d6f4cb58a992dc5c276a4c53bf24d4f OP_EQUAL
address
3Mv7EPuee7ukdxjLjK2JJs9tP8C3JvVbdh
transaction
33a67726958c1596f075c644f61fa9bd056897533516b69b68a1bc7013c74647
spent
true